Tan Aihong, Zhao Yong, Liu Qiang, Xu Hongxing, Wang Zengbin, Wang Minglei, Guo Kai, Zhang Kai, Wang Liuwu, Jin Xianmin, Huang Leilei:IntroductionQuantum computing is a computing model that uses the basic characteristics of quantum mechanics to solve problems: The hardware system runs quantum computing software to implement quantum algorithms, solve computing problems, and realize the application of quantum computing in specific problems or fields: According to the four levels of physical and computing foundation, hardware implementation, algorithm software and application, the definition of terms is divided into general basic terms of quantum computing, quantum Computing Hardware Terminology, Quantum Computing Algorithm and Software Terminology, and Quantum Computing Application Terminology: Quantum Computing Terms and Definitions1 ScopeThis document defines the general basis of quantum computing, quantum computing hardware, quantum computing software and quantum computing applications related terms and definition: This document is applicable to all types of organizations carrying out activities related to quantum computing, and provides terms used in activities related to quantum computing, quantum computing Provide a common understanding for relevant standard formulation, technical document preparation and other work: Textbooks, book compilation and literature translation related to quantum computing as used:2 Normative referencesThis document has no normative references:3 Common Basic Terms for Quantum Computing3:1 Quantum state quantumstate The state of the quantum system: 3:2 Quantum information quantum information Information represented by a quantum state (3:1): 3:3 qubit quantumbit The smallest unit of quantum information (3:2), physically realized by two-dimensional quantum state (3:1), and mathematically, the unit of two-dimensional Hilbert space can be used vector to represent: Note: Also known as quantum bit (qubit): 3:4 physical qubit physicalqubit A physical unit that implements a qubit (3:3): 3:5 Logical qubit logicalqubit Mathematical ideal qubits (3:3) realized by physical qubits (3:4): 3:6 data qubit dataqubit qubits (3:3) used to encode quantum information (3:2): 3:7 auxiliary qubit ancilaqubit Qubits (3:3) added for auxiliary data qubits (3:6) to perform computational tasks: ......Tips & Frequently Asked
